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.02.03;
Скачать: CL | DM;

Вниз

Ярлык... и как его настроить...   Найти похожие ветки 

 
Ahmad K   (2003-01-22 05:02) [0]

Уважаемые Мастера(и Подмастерья)!
Моя прога обрашается к файлам нах-ся в дириктории самой проги(через GetPachName), но если создать ярлык к проге на рабочем столе например то выдаеся сообщение мол ненайден файл на рабочем столе(!), выход я нашел, надо в св-вах ярлыка указывать рабочую дерикторию, вопрос: Можно ли это сделать програмно?
Заранее спасибо!


 
ЮЮ ©   (2003-01-22 05:21) [1]

>Моя прога обрашается к файлам нах-ся в дириктории самой проги
Тогда и путь надо определять правильно:
ExtactFilePath(ParamStr(0))


 
Ahmad K   (2003-01-25 02:21) [2]


> Тогда и путь надо определять правильно:
> ExtactFilePath(ParamStr(0))

А можно поподробнее, пожалуйста?


 
Johnmen ©   (2003-01-25 02:27) [3]

Что подробнее ?


 
ЮЮ ©   (2003-01-25 05:15) [4]

дириктория самой проги определяется ExtactFilePath(ParamStr(0)) в отличии от рабочей директории, получаемой через GetPachName. Если еспользовать первое, то не важно, запускаем непосредственно программу или через ярлык и что написано в качестве рабочей директории того ярлыка


 
Демонов Е.В. ©   (2003-01-25 08:17) [5]

>>выдаеся сообщение мол ненайден файл на рабочем столе(!)

Наверно в твоей проге ты обращаешся к файлам (которые находятся в директории твоей проги) явно не указывая путь - а так просто file.txt .
Попробуй вставить такой код выполняющийся до работы с файлами
SetCurrentDir(ExtactFilePath(ParamStr(0)))


 
sdram ©   (2003-01-25 11:53) [6]

Вы букву R не выговариваете :-)



Страницы: 1 вся ветка

Текущий архив: 2003.02.03;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.012 c
1-4877
Nikolay Enby
2003-01-24 22:35
2003.02.03
TNotifyIconData


3-4732
Ihtiandr
2003-01-15 15:08
2003.02.03
Проверка


3-4760
User_OKA
2003-01-16 10:40
2003.02.03
экспорт в Excel


7-5281
maxim2
2002-11-20 10:48
2003.02.03
hook на CTRL+ALT+DEL можно?


1-4846
sdram
2003-01-24 15:34
2003.02.03
Как узнать установленный в